Sisukord:
2025 Autor: John Day | [email protected]. Viimati modifitseeritud: 2025-01-13 06:57
Ma arvasin, et oleks põnev teha Arduino projekt koos heli reageerivate RGB LED -idega. Minu lõppeesmärk on lõpuks kasutada kahte individuaalselt adresseeritavat 8x8 LED -maatriksit, et tekitada helile reageerivaid silmi, kuid praegu olen alles kursis, kuidas need komponendid koos töötavad.
Tarvikud:
Ma kasutan Arduino Uno R3 stardikomplekti ja enamik tarvikuid pärineb sellest. Ainus lisavarustus on LM393 heliandur ja WS2812B 8x8 LED -maatriksid. Ostsin kõik kolm saidilt Amazon.com siit:
Arduino Uno R3 stardikomplekt Amazon.com -is = 36,99 dollarit
Arduino Uno R3
Jumperkaablid (m/m ja m/f)
USB-A-USB
LM393 heliandur x 5 = 7,99 dollarit
WS2812B RGB individuaalselt adresseeritav 8x8 LED -maatriks = 10,99 dollarit x 2
Pisike kruvikeeraja LM393 potentsiomeetrile
Samuti peate oma Arduino tarkvara lisama Adafruit Neopixeli raamatukogu
Samm: hankige materjalid
Piirkond, kus te elate, ei pruugi teile juurdepääsu elektroonikakomponentidele, näiteks selles projektis sisalduvatele.
Neid komponente saate kontrollida huvipoodides või veebis. Pidage meeles, et kui kavatsete oma osi veebist tellida, peate seda eelnevalt tegema, sest mõne osa kohalejõudmine võib võtta aega.
Samm: kontrollige pinget
Veenduge, et kasutate oma projekti ohutuks tööks õiget pinget, takistit või muid komponente.
Selles projektis saab heliandur LM393 kasutada 3,3 või 5 v tihvti ja LED -maatriksid 5 -tihvti. Ühendasin mõlemad 5v. Kui aga kasutate ühte LED -i või erinevat massiivi, peate ahelasse lisama õige takisti.
Nagu näete fotol ja järgneval skeemil, ei pidanud ma kasutama kõiki LED -maatriksist väljuvaid juhtmeid.
Samm: juhtmestik
See samm nõuab mõlemat tüüpi hüppajakaableid.
Ärge unustage projekti ohutult ühendada. Mulle meeldib vooluahelaid juhtida ja komponente ühendada, kui toide on täielikult lahti ühendatud.
Samm: Arduino visand
See on minu Arduino fail, mis käivitab minu Sound Reactive LED (id), kuid saate seda oma maitse järgi muuta. Jätkan selle projekti uuendamist ka tulevikus.
Kui avate seeriamonitori Arduino IDE -s, saate kontrollida anduri tuvastusväärtusi ja reguleerida väikese kruvikeerajaga LM393 potentsiomeetrit.
Samm: laadige eskiis Arduinosse üles
Selle osa jaoks on vaja USB-A-USB-kaablit, nii et see on kasutamiseks valmis.
Seade peaks kohe tööle hakkama.
Kui tuled ei tundu aktiveeruvat:
- Reguleerige potentsiomeetrit, et muuta helitundlikkust LM393 helianduril
- Lülitage muusika üles või hoidke seda anduri mikrofonile lähemal, sest selle ulatus on väike
6. samm: nautige
Otsige projekti uuendusi!